The National Youth Wing of the All Progressive Congress (APC) party is set to equip over 5,000 young individuals with critical workplace readiness and employability skills.

According to the organisers, the programme ‘Workplace Readiness and Employability Skills Training’ with the theme ‘I Am Employable’, will take place from June 4 to 7, 2024, in Abuja.

They said the programme was designed to help young Nigerians, aged 16 and above, develop the core skills that employers seek.


The training they stressed, aimed to improve their ability to secure jobs, retain employment and navigate the labour market effectively.

According to them, participants will learn essential personal-branding skills for effective CV and resume presentation, core workplace competencies, innovative thinking and strategies for thriving in a global society.

APC National Youth Leader and Training Convener, Dayo Israel, in his remark, emphasised the programme’s goals, stating that it would improve the economic capacity of young citizens.

“Our primary goal with this programme is to improve the economic capacity of young Nigerians, especially young progressives, by empowering them with the necessary core skills that will enhance their ability to secure a job, retain employment, and move flexibly in the labour market.

“This initiative is a crucial step in our broader strategy to foster youth development and economic growth in Nigeria,” he said.

He added that the programme targets youths, graduates, National Youth Service Corps (NYSC) members and individuals transitioning careers as well as aiming to boost their employability in today’s competitive job market.
